In the above code, we first import the Pandas library. Then, we read the CSV file into a Pandas ... WebOct 19, 2024 · Method 1: Use rbind () to Append Data Frames. This first method assumes that you have two data frames with the same column names. By using the rbind () function, we can easily append the rows of the second data frame to the end of the first data frame.

WebMar 11, 2024 · The loc property is used to get the row at a specific position in a dataframe. When invoked on a dataframe, it takes the row number as the input inside the square brackets and returns a slice of the dataframe. The append () method appends a DataFrame-like object at the end of the current DataFrame. The append () method returns a new DataFrame object, no …

WebOct 11, 2014 · Option 1: append the list at the end of the dataframe with  pandas.DataFrame.loc. df.loc [len (df)] = list.
